PSG to bid £100m for Christian Eriksen

The 26-year-old has been an instrumental figure in Spurs’ success in recent seasons and has contributed 14 goals and 12 assists in all competitions this term to help his side push for another top-four finish.
According to the Daily Express, PSG have “singled out” Eriksen as the man to rebuild their midfield around next season as they bid for glory on the European stage.
The newspaper says that former Borussia Dortmund coach Thomas Tuchel is in line to replace Unai Emery at the Parc des Princes and the club are willing to spend £100m to make Eriksen one of his first signings.
The Denmark international moved to North London in 2013 from Ajax for a fee of £11m.
